What does Valari mean?

Of Latin origin, Unexpected Valari is specifically used in English is aimed at girls. Valari is form of widely accepted and ever lasting Valeria. Valeria is effeminate version of Valerius. Meaning of Valeria is Healthy Strong, The Strong and The Healthy came from Latin.

How popular is the name Valari?

Valari is an uncommon baby name in United States where it had been in use since 1949 and peaked in 1958 when it ranked 4886th. At least, 200 people globally have carried Valari as their given name according to our findings.
